Handing off snapshot testing for the Quillbox component kit. Baselines regenerate nightly; plugin authors should never commit updated snapshots manually, since the pipeline rejects mismatched hashes. Flaky diffs are almost always font-rendering differences in local containers — use the pinned image. The setup guide and known-issues list are on the internal page below.

runbook for tagug-hafog: https://jira.lumiclabs.internal/projects/pages/pages/9773c0d8

Hotfix path for the Quillstone image cache leak: bump cache eviction to aggressive mode in config, rebuild, and cut release 4.2.1 from the hotfix branch. Verify heap stays flat over a ten-minute soak on the staging box. Then tag, build, and push. Sign the artifact before upload using the deploy key that follows.

deploy key for baweg-bajeg: bky9_DYLNv2wGq

☐ Hardware Lab Access — Day One

New starters assigned to the Torvane hardware lab need lab induction before entry. Facilities desk: confirm the induction record in Passway, then enable lab permissions on the starter's badge. Until the badge sync completes (usually by midday), the starter may be escorted in by their buddy using the interim lab code below.

badge for bawig-fajep: bdg-LKMLC-9